Application packets, tender submissions, and internal reports often need to arrive as one file even though they're produced by several people or systems. This tool joins any number of separate PDF files — cover letters, spreadsheets exported as PDF, signed forms — into a single document ready to attach and send.
Upload each file, put them in the order the reader should see them using the up and down arrows, then generate the joined PDF. Because the whole process runs locally in your browser instead of on a remote server, there's no wait for an upload and no third party ever handling your paperwork.
It's a good fit for HR packets, vendor submission bundles, and any workflow where a recipient expects "one attachment, not five." If the joined file ends up too large for an email attachment, our Compress PDF tool can shrink it afterward.

Does joining files preserve the original page order within each PDF?
Yes. Each source file's internal page order is kept exactly as-is; you only control the order of the files relative to each other.
Can I join more than a couple of files at once?
Yes, there's no fixed limit on the number of files you can join in one go.
Will the joined file be too large to email?
It depends on your source files' sizes, since joining doesn't compress anything. If the result is too large, try our Compress PDF tool afterward.
